Kinds Of Lasting Exterior Paints



Lasting exterior paints include a variety of formulas designed to minimize ecological impact while providing long lasting security and visual appeal to your home's outside surfaces.



One typical kind is water-based paint, which has lower levels of unpredictable natural compounds (VOCs) compared to conventional oil-based paints. These paints are quick-drying, simple to tidy up with water, and give off less unsafe chemicals into the air.

One more eco-friendly alternative is milk paint, which is made from all-natural active ingredients like casein (a protein found in milk), lime, clay, and earth pigments. Milk paint is naturally degradable, safe, and provides a special matte finish that improves the natural texture of the surface area it covers.

Moreover, plant-based paints, such as those made from ingredients like soy and citrus, are getting appeal for their low VOC web content and lasting sourcing. These paints provide excellent adhesion and resilience while being environmentally friendly.

Tips for Deciding On Environment-friendly Paint Products



When choosing paint products for your exterior remodelling project, it is essential to think about various factors that contribute to their ecological effect and sustainability. To choose eco-friendly paint products, seek certifications such as Eco-friendly Seal, LEED conformity, or the EPA's Safer Option tag. painters exterior make sure that the paint meets certain ecological requirements and has less hazardous chemicals.

Go with paints identified as low-VOC or zero-VOC, as these have lower levels of unpredictable organic substances that can be harmful to both your wellness and the setting. Water-based paints are also a more environment-friendly choice compared to oil-based paints, as they have lower VOC levels and are much easier to clean up.

Take into consideration the resilience and long life of the paint you choose. High-grade green paints may cost more at first however can save you cash in the long run by requiring fewer touch-ups and paints.
